Record-Breaking Fundraising Results
By the end of the evening, the Lumina Foundation announced a total raise of $12.5 million, surpassing their initial goal by 40%. This success highlights the tangible financial power inherent when a celebrity performs at charity gala settings. The funds were generated through a combination of ticket sales, live auction bids, and direct pledges triggered during the performance segment.
Breaking down the gala auction results, the highest single item was a collaborative art piece donated by three renowned painters, which sold for $1.2 million. However, the bulk of the revenue came from the “Fund-a-Need” segment, which coincided with Thorne’s final song. This timing was no accident. Event planners strategically aligned the emotional peak of the entertainment with the ask for direct funding. Financial records from similar events indicate that timing the donation request during or immediately after a poignant performance can increase contribution levels by up to 25%.
The foundation confirmed that 100% of the net proceeds will be allocated to building digital learning centers in regions lacking infrastructure. This transparency is vital for maintaining donor trust. In an era where skepticism regarding charity overhead can dampen enthusiasm, the Lumina Foundation’s commitment to full fund allocation sets a strong precedent for charity event fundraising integrity.
